A MINEHEAD family have spent weeks making a spectacular Christmas lighting display outside their home.

The Grace family's festive Wonderland treat has enthralled neighbours and passers by and is helping raise money for the Dorset and Somerset Air Ambulance.

The display went live in Plover Close on Saturday (November 25) and lasts until Tuesday, January 2.

Mike Grace said: "We started building our winter wonderland at the beginning of October.

"It's taken weeks to prepare.

"I get a lot of help from my four children Tyler, Leah, Isabella and Brooklyn.

"I fit all this in at the same time as running my own gardening and handyman business."

Mike added: "This is a ninth year of doing the Christmas lights and it is definitely one of our biggest displays.

"It's full of thousands of led lights. The cost of led lights is amazing to run, so we have been able to put a lot more up this year."

The display, which includes two snow machines for events every weekend, far raised £300 on the first night.

Mike is requesting people driving to see his magical light show to park in nearby Mallard Road.
